FPGA实现的可调相位正弦波信号源设计

5星 · 超过95%的资源 需积分: 18 19 下载量 48 浏览量 更新于2024-11-11 3 收藏 246KB PDF 举报
"基于FPGA的标准正弦波信号源设计,利用频率合成波形发生技术,通过单片机和FPGA器件实现两路相位差可调的程控低频正弦波信号发生器,适用于电能表校验等高精度系统。" 在现代电子技术中,信号源扮演着至关重要的角色,它们可以产生各种频率和幅度的信号,用于测试、诊断、研究和教学。基于FPGA(Field-Programmable Gate Array)的标准正弦波信号源设计,旨在满足日益提高的频率稳定度、准确度和频谱纯度需求。FPGA因其高度可编程性,成为构建复杂数字逻辑电路的理想选择,特别是在需要高精度和动态调整的场合。 本文介绍的信号源设计,特别强调了两路正弦波信号的同频性和可调相位差。输出频率范围设定为45.0-65.0Hz,频率分辨率高达0.1Hz,这意味着它可以精细地调整到非常接近的频率值。同时,两路信号间的相位差分辨率是0.1°,这在需要精确相位关系的应用中尤为重要。整个系统可以通过单片机实现程控,简化了操作并提高了灵活性。 电路设计的核心是数字合成波形发生技术,它通常包括DDS(Direct Digital Synthesis)技术,通过计算得到所需的正弦波样点,并利用FPGA高速处理能力实时生成。FPGA不仅提供了足够的逻辑资源来实现复杂的波形生成算法,还能确保信号的高稳定性和低失真。单片机则负责接收和处理控制指令,设置输出频率和相位差,实现了对信号源的数字化控制。 具体实现中,电路包括单片机、频率合成器和循环地址发生器等模块。单片机根据用户需求生成控制字,这些控制字被发送到FPGA,FPGA根据控制字生成相应的频率和相位信息。频率合成器利用DDS算法,从参考时钟生成所需频率的正弦波,而循环地址发生器则用于生成连续的样点地址,确保正弦波形的平滑输出。 此设计的创新之处在于其高集成度和高可靠性,使得信号源可以作为一个模块化组件,广泛应用于电能表校验、电力系统检测、工业测量等领域。通过FPGA的使用,不仅提高了设计的灵活性,还降低了系统的体积和成本,同时保持了高性能指标。 总结来说,基于FPGA的标准正弦波信号源设计,结合了先进的频率合成技术和单片机控制,实现了高分辨率、高精度的频率和相位调制,是现代电子测量系统中不可或缺的组成部分。这种设计方法为未来更高要求的信号源开发提供了有价值的参考。